Chris Josten 9e1a20cd3a [2/3] update openapi spec: generate code
This updates the openapi spec and invokes the code generator to update
to the Jellyfin 10.10.6 API.

A big motivation to do this was because some mandatory fields have been
made obsolete and are no longer included in responses. Sailfin tries to
deserialize these mandatory fields and fails deserializing. It was evident
in the list of sessions to control.

The failing was a bit too gracefully in my opinion, it did not even show
that an error occurred, nor was it logged anywhere. It took some time
to debug.
